[[code-search]] == Search [float] ==== Typeahead search The search bar is designed to help you find what you're looking for as quickly as possible. It shows `Symbols`, `Files`, and `Repos` results as you type. Clicking on any result takes you to the definition. You can use the search type dropdown to show all types of results or limit it to a specific search type. [role="screenshot"] image::images/code-quick-search.png[] [float] ==== Full-text search If the quick search results don’t contain what you are looking for, you can press ‘Enter’ to conduct a full text search. [role="screenshot"] image::images/code-full-text-search.png[] You can further refine the results by using the repo and language filters on the left. [float] ==== Search filter You can also use the Search Filters to limit the search scope to certain repos before issuing a query. To search across all repos, remove any applied repo filters. By default, search results are limited to the repo you're currently viewing. [role="screenshot"] image::images/code-search-filter.png[] include::code-multiple-kibana-instances-config.asciidoc[]
